Red Bull could have ‘avoided' penalty – Ecclestone

Apr.23 Red Bull has definitively decided against challenging Max Verstappen's 5-second penalty by not requesting a ‘right of review'. The team theoretically had 96 hours to decide, but bosses Christian Horner, Dr Helmut Marko, and even Verstappen himself indicated at Jeddah that a protest was unlikely. But De Telegraaf newspaper reports that, while disagreeing with the penalty for skipping the first corner in an incident with McLaren's Oscar Piastri, the team is officially moving on.
